述
State, Describe, Mention
の.べる
JLPT N2
Interesting Fact
The word 述べる (noberu) appears frequently in Japanese news when politicians or company presidents express their opinions. Headlines often use phrases like 『首相が考えを述べた』 ('The Prime Minister stated his views').
Memory Trick
Imagine standing at a podium carefully explaining your opinion to an audience. Speaking clearly helps you remember 述 means 'to state' or 'to describe.'
Readings
Onyomi: ジュツ (jutsu)
Kunyomi: の.べる
Example Words
述べる
のべる (noberu)
To state
記述
きじゅつ (kijutsu)
Description
意見を述べる
いけん を のべる (iken o noberu)
To express an opinion
陳述
ちんじゅつ (chinjutsu)
Statement
Example Sentence
彼 は 自分 の 意見 を 述べました。
かれ は じぶん の いけん を のべました。
kare wa jibun no iken o nobemashita
He expressed his opinion.
